Jigawa Governor Appoints 8 New Permanent Secretaries

From Mika’il Tsoho, Dutse

The Jigawa state governor Malam Umar A. Namadi has approved the appointment of eight new Permanent Secretaries to fill vacancies in the State Civil Service.

This is contained in a statement signed by the State Head of Civil Service, Alhaji Muhammad K. Dagaceri and made it available to news through his public relations officer Ismail Ibrahim Dutse.

According to the statement, those appointed are substantive Directors elevated to the position of the Permanent Secretaries including Abdullahi Sa’idu, Yusha’u Muhammad Jaji, and Lawan Muhammad Haruna

Others are Engineer Labaran Adamu, Dahiru Lawan, Sagir Muhammad Sani, Q.S Ahmed Isah, and Muhammad Yahaya Jabo adding that all the appointments are with immediate effects.

The statement explained that, the appointment of the new Permanent Secretaries is purely on merit, competence, personal integrity and seniority.
